Picking the Right Products for Longevity
As soon as you've recognized the damages to your fence, the next step is to select materials that will promote its resilience. Take into consideration utilizing pressure-treated timber, which can stand up to rot and insects better than neglected choices. If you like low upkeep, vinyl or composite materials are superb options, as they won't warp or fade over time.When it pertains to steel fences, choose for galvanized steel or light weight aluminum, which are rust-resistant and solid. Do not forget fasteners and hardware; spending in stainless steel or covered fittings will certainly help stop corrosion and preserve the stability of your repair.Finally, consider the environment in your location. If you live in a region vulnerable to extreme weather condition, pick products especially designed to hold up against those problems. By choosing the appropriate materials, you'll extend the life-span of your fence and lessen future repairs.

Understanding Regional Regulations and Permits
As you prepare your fence fixing, it is critical to acquaint yourself with local policies and allows that might apply. Various areas have particular policies regarding fence elevation, products, and positioning, so talking to your regional zoning office is a smart step. You would not intend to invest money and time into a project that can be regarded illegal or need expensive adjustments later.Additionally, some towns call for a license for any fencing repair service or installment, particularly if it affects property lines. Prior to you begin, confirm whether you require a license and what the application process entails.Also, take into consideration alerting your neighbors concerning your plans; they might have understandings or issues about property boundaries. Recognizing these laws not only maintains you certified but additionally assists preserve great partnerships in your neighborhood. Ultimately, being educated will certainly make your fencing repair work job smoother and extra effective.

Techniques for Effective Fencing Repair Work
When dealing with fencing fixing, utilizing the right strategies can make all the difference in accomplishing a tough and long-term outcome. First, analyze the damages completely; determine which components require changing or reinforcement. For busted boards, make use of a lever to remove old, broken items carefully. When setting up new boards, warranty they're effectively lined up and secure them with galvanized nails or screws to resist rust.If your fence posts are leaning, dig around the base to reveal the blog post and add concrete ground for stability. Once it's upright, make particular to pack the dirt snugly around the message. Weather Condition Protection Approaches
As you consider your fence's long life, protecting it from extreme climate conditions is critical. Start by selecting weather-resistant products, like plastic or dealt with wood, which can hold up against moisture and UV rays. Consistently check your fencing for indicators of damage, such as splits or rot, and address these concerns quickly. Applying a protective sealant every few years can help shield your fencing from rainfall and sunlight damages. In addition, consider mounting a windbreak, like hedges or smaller sized fences, to decrease wind exposure. Keep plants trimmed away from your fencing to avoid dampness accumulation. Ultimately, ensure appropriate drain around the fence line to stay clear of water merging, which can lead to degeneration. With these approaches, you'll expand your fencing's life expectancy considerably.
